Bevis Mugabi says it didn’t take a genius to predict that Kevin van Veen was going to earn a big-money move after bagging 29 goals for Motherwell last season.But the defender will miss the Dutch striker, and not just for his performances.Van Veen, 32, this week signed a three-year deal at Eerste Divisie side FC Groningen, after Motherwell “reluctantly” accepted a fee that is believed to be around £500,000.The prolific striker shattered several records during the campaign, including scoring in 11 consecutive top flight games, which set a new standard in the Scottish Premiership, but also at club level.Moving to Holland wasn’t much of a shock, with Groningen making clear their intentions several weeks before getting their man.Mugabi says the former Scunthorpe hit man fully deserves everything he has coming from a deal that will almost certainly be a big earner for him.The defender said: “There were points in the season when we thought ‘he’s going to be away in the summer’.“I think everybody could see that – it didn’t really take a genius to work that out!“With the amount of goals he scored in the season it was only going to be a matter of time before he got the move that he deserves.“Kevin is going to be a huge miss.
